The
Haifa Real Housing Underdogs is an amateur
American football team based in
Haifa, Israel, playing in the
Israeli Football League .
Haifa Underdogs was established at
2005, the year that the IFL was established. In
2007 team became a part of the IFL which was at the time joined under the
AFI .
History
The 90's and 2000's - Unofficial games
American football in
Haifa has been played weekly since
the 90's and in
the turn of the century, was mainly located at Haifa's "Sportec" field. The games were unofficial, and gathered players from Haifa,
Krayot,
Nahariya,
Ein HaShofet, and from other places in the North of Israel. Parallel to those games, similar games took place at
Tel Aviv's "Sportec" field played by the residents of
Gush Dan. Once a month or so, friendly games were scheduled between the Haifa's players and Tel Aviv's players. Most of those games ended with the victory of Tel Aviv's team, which in turn lead to the Haifa's team name, the Underdogs, reminding the players that the team's place and respect must be earned each time they take the field.
2005-06 Season - The Israeli Football League
In 2005 the club was established as Haifa's first and only representative in the
Israeli Football League. In the season of
2005-
06, the club won the first ever IFL championship. In the finals, that took place at
the Baptist village, on
June 23 2006, the Underdogs defeated the
Tel Aviv Pioneers by the score of 37-14.
